Stabilizers in food are predominantly comprised of polysaccharides and proteins. These compounds interact at the molecular level, contributing to the structural integrity that holds various components together. On a practical level, this means ensuring emulsions do not separate, suspensions do not settle, and foams retain their structure. For example, the use of carrageenan in dairy products prevents undesirable phase separation, making it an invaluable tool for maintaining product consistency from the moment it leaves the factory to when it reaches the consumer's table.

Thickeners, on the other hand, are primarily tasked with viscosity modification. This can transform a watery liquid into a rich, velvety sauce or soup. Consider the use of xanthan gum in gluten-free baking, which functions as a mimic for gluten, providing elasticity and extensibility. As consumer demand for gluten-free options increases, the expertise in choosing the right thickener can significantly influence product success.stabilizers and thickeners in food

There is a growing consumer interest in clean labels and natural ingredients, which drives the demand for natural stabilizers and thickeners derived from plant sources. Pectin from citrus peels or jams, and agar from seaweed are coming into favor for their natural origins and versatile applications in clean-label products.     Tetramethyl thiuram disulfide, also known as TMTD, is a white to light-yellow powder with a distinct sulfur-like odor. It is soluble in organic solvents such as benzene, acetone, and ethyl acetate, making it highly versatile for use in different formulations. TMTD is known for its excellent vulcanization acceleration properties, which makes it a key ingredient in the production of rubber products. Additionally, it acts as an effective fungicide and bactericide, making it valuable in agricultural applications.
